Subject: [PATCH v2 0/2] tracing/events: convert block trace points to TRACE_EVENT()
Date: Tue, 26 May 2009 12:03:59 +0800 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<4A1B6A2F.2040703@cn.fujitsu.com> (raw)
Here's the v2 patchset to convert block trace points to TRACE_EVENT().
The biggest change is to use __string() instead of __array() to store
hex dump of rq->cmd, so we minimize the memory occupied by rq->cmd from
48 bytes to 3 bytes for fs events. Also some fixes and cleanups.
I haven't had time to benchmark the ioctl blktrace versus the splice
based TRACE_EVENT tracing, but will do in these 2 days.
This patchset should be applied on top of:
"[PATCH] tracing/events: change the type of __str_loc_item to unsigned short"
(http://lkml.org/lkml/2009/5/21/17)
which hasn't been applied to tip tree.
[PATCH v2 1/2] tracing/events: make __string() more general
[PATCH v2 2/2] tracing/events: convert block trace points to TRACE_EVENT()
